Every once in a while, a song comes to me so fast and so clearly that it forms itself into a completed idea from a simple pair of chords in just minutes. Such was the case with this song. I wrote it yesterday in about 15 minutes. I’m releasing it to you now so that I don’t have a chance to mess it up with over thought. 


It’s called “Spicy Paragraph”. It’ll be on the Dogs Are Better Than Cats EP. Here are the lyrics:
